debian

debian软连接如何使用最佳实践

小樊
45
2025-08-30 01:46:26
栏目: 智能运维

以下是Debian软连接的使用最佳实践:

  1. 创建时用绝对路径:避免因工作目录变化导致链接失效,如 ln -s /absolute/path/target /link/path
  2. 避免循环引用:确保软连接不相互指向,防止无限递归。
  3. 使用ln -sf强制覆盖:更新已有软连接时,用-f参数避免报错。
  4. 定期检查维护:用find /path -type l检查有效性,删除无效链接。
  5. 权限管理:用chmod/chown设置合理权限,避免未授权访问。
  6. 关键路径谨慎使用:避免在系统启动脚本、配置文件等关键路径滥用软连接。
  7. 版本控制场景:通过软连接切换软件版本,如ln -sf /usr/bin/python3.9 /usr/bin/python3
  8. 跨文件系统链接:支持不同分区或挂载点间的资源访问,如ln -s /mnt/external/data /local/data
  9. 自动化管理:用脚本或systemd服务批量创建/删除软连接。

0
看了该问题的人还看了